tripleo-common/tripleo_common
Alex Schultz 93c508e258 Support basic auth for image registry
If you stand up a docker-distribution registry, basic auth can be
configured with tls to lock down the registry. Currently the only auth
method that is supported is the bearer tokens used by the public
registries.  This change checks the www-authentication header to see if
we should try basic auth or the bearer token auth.

Change-Id: I57599ab3cd8773ae3312930145b9e84244940f41
Closes-Bug: #1893826
(cherry picked from commit 0c73e4f3eb)
2020-09-04 12:58:55 +00:00
..
actions Fix config parser warning 2020-08-24 12:39:55 +00:00
filters Add logging to capabilities filter 2017-09-20 17:50:42 +00:00
image Support basic auth for image registry 2020-09-04 12:58:55 +00:00
releasenotes/notes Wire in parameters.convert_docker_params 2019-04-10 13:25:39 -04:00
templates Switch 55-heat-config to async 2020-07-29 15:14:32 +00:00
tests Support basic auth for image registry 2020-09-04 12:58:55 +00:00
utils Switch to tripleo_containers.yaml 2020-08-26 12:18:03 -06:00
__init__.py Add ReNo support 2017-01-12 12:06:02 +00:00
arch.py Default to host CPU architecture if none is supplied 2017-08-05 09:11:20 +10:00
constants.py Merge "Generate a play per step for external_deploy_tasks" into stable/ussuri 2020-07-29 19:02:06 +00:00
exception.py Fail config-download when group:os-apply-config used 2018-01-05 15:58:14 -05:00
i18n.py Update the documentation link for doc migration 2017-07-25 15:00:27 +08:00
inventories.py Ensure atomic inventory file rename runs on the same mountpoint 2020-08-20 10:00:22 +00:00
inventory.py Ensure atomic inventory file rename runs on the same mountpoint 2020-08-20 10:00:22 +00:00
update.py Handle failed neutron-plugin-ml2.yaml lookup 2019-05-13 09:58:28 -04:00